Lack of neutralizing antibodies against the current circulating influenza viruses during the Omicron outbreak in Hong Kong

We report the seroprevalence to the circulating influenza A H1N1 and H3N2 viruses from plasma samples collected from 479 adults between 2021 and 2022. Our results show that there is lack of neutralizing antibodies to these viruses and highlight the importance of promoting influenza vaccination during the emerging of COVID-19.
